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/378.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 插口1.8.8 Maven构建失败_Java_Maven_Intellij Idea_Bukkit - Fatal编程技术网

Java 插口1.8.8 Maven构建失败

Java 插口1.8.8 Maven构建失败,java,maven,intellij-idea,bukkit,Java,Maven,Intellij Idea,Bukkit,我正在尝试构建一个spigot1.8.8插件(在IntelliJ上,mavenized项目上)。一段时间以来,我一直在犯下面的错误。我让插件开始工作的唯一方法是在我删除并重建了我的项目几次之后 我不确定到底修复了什么,但在修复之后,我开始研究这个插件。我在pom.xml中有一个我还没有使用过的repo,所以我在插件中添加了一个类,最后使用了我必须从以前未使用的repo导入的东西 现在,当我尝试构建我的插件时,我总是得到以下结果: [INFO] --------------------------

我正在尝试构建一个spigot1.8.8插件(在IntelliJ上,mavenized项目上)。一段时间以来,我一直在犯下面的错误。我让插件开始工作的唯一方法是在我删除并重建了我的项目几次之后

我不确定到底修复了什么,但在修复之后,我开始研究这个插件。我在pom.xml中有一个我还没有使用过的repo,所以我在插件中添加了一个类,最后使用了我必须从以前未使用的repo导入的东西

现在,当我尝试构建我的插件时,我总是得到以下结果:

[INFO] ------------------------------------------------------------------------
[INFO] BUILD FAILURE
[INFO] ------------------------------------------------------------------------
[INFO] Total time: 11.614 s
[INFO] Finished at: 2016-09-01T16:26:37-05:00
[INFO] Final Memory: 9M/200M
[INFO] ------------------------------------------------------------------------
[ERROR] Failed to execute goal on project PInfo: Could not resolve dependencies for project photon.PInfo:PInfo:jar:1.0-SNAPSHOT: The following artifacts could not be resolved: org:spigotmc.api:jar:1.8.8, org:spigotmc:jar:1.8.8: Could not find artifact org:spigotmc.api:jar:1.8.8 in spigot-repo (https://hub.spigotmc.org/nexus/content/groups/public/) -> [Help 1]
[ERROR] 
[ERROR] To see the full stack trace of the errors, re-run Maven with the -e switch.
[ERROR] Re-run Maven using the -X switch to enable full debug logging.
[ERROR] 
[ERROR] For more information about the errors and possible solutions, please read the following articles:
[ERROR] [Help 1] http://cwiki.apache.org/confluence/display/MAVEN/DependencyResolutionException
任何帮助都将不胜感激。多谢各位


错误提到了确切的问题

无法解析以下工件: org:spigotmc.api:jar:1.8.8,org:spigotmc:jar:1.8.8:找不到 SpigotRepo中的工件组织:spigotmc.api:jar:1.8.8 ()

尝试使用不同版本的插口api依赖项,可能是

 <dependency>
        <groupId>org.spigotmc</groupId>
        <artifactId>spigot-api</artifactId>
        <version>1.8.8-R0.1-SNAPSHOT</version> <!-- or the latest one-->
    </dependency>

org.spigotmc
插口api
1.8.8-R0.1-快照

问题是我使用的库实际上有一个坏的pom。看起来我的很糟糕。对于其他人来说:确保你的是正确的,然后检查你的依赖项。

它也不能用于其他版本。它也存在:我投票结束这个问题,因为它是由一个无法再复制的问题引起的,并且以一种不太可能帮助未来读者的方式得到解决。这通常可以通过在发布前识别和仔细检查来避免。好的,删除。